Qin Shou slapped his chest and said, "Of course!"
Nan Wuzui nodded and said, "I can pass it on to you, but you have to understand one thing: to practice the path of the Martial Immortal, you must first abandon your own cultivation and all your Dao, return to simplicity, and start over. Are you sure you still want to learn?"
Qin Shou continued to nod and said, "Learn!"
Seeing how quickly Qin Shou agreed, Nan Wuzui wasn’t sure if the rabbit had really understood his words, and repeated, "Are you sure?"
Qin Shou nodded without hesitation and said, "Sure!"
Nan Wuzui knocked on the table and said, "Also, you have to understand that the path of the Martial Immortal is extremely difficult. For mortals, enlightenment is as hard as ascending to Heaven. Although breaking the path is relatively easier, to destroy one’s cultivation base requires great willpower, otherwise, you might carelessly fall into demonic ways... Are you even listening to what I’m saying? Why are you nodding blindly?"
With an innocent look, Qin Shou said, "I’m not nodding blindly, I think what you’re saying makes a lot of sense. But, it doesn’t seem that hard, does it?"
"Not that hard? Heh... You’re a Golden Immortal now, aren’t you?" Nan Wuzui asked.
Qin Shou nodded.
With disbelief on his face, Nan Wuzui said, "Then try abandoning your cultivation and see, are you willing to do it? As a Golden Immortal, you should be quite a figure in the Earthly Immortal Realm... uh, what are you doing?"
Before Nan Wuzui could finish, he saw Qin Shou pat his belly and say, "Brothers, get to work, I’m done cultivating."
The next moment, the aura on Qin Shou’s body rapidly weakened—Golden Immortal, Heavenly Immortal, Earthly Immortal, Human Immortal, Void Refining, Void Returning, Qi Refining, Essence Refining—all gone!
Nan Wuzui watched the rabbit before him, dumbfounded, as the rabbit smiled back at him with ease.
After a long while, Nan Wuzui exclaimed, "Did you just abandon your cultivation base like that?"
Scratching his head, Qin Shou said, "What else? Is there some kind of procedure needed to abandon one’s cultivation?"
Nan Wuzui was speechless at Qin Shou’s words, cleared his throat twice, and said, "You... don’t regret it at all? You should know, the path of the Martial Immortal is extremely difficult to walk!"
Qin Shou really wanted to say that eating and shitting was all there was to it; how hard could it be? But he didn’t say this; after all, it was too demoralizing. He looked at Nan Wuzui with a grin and said, "This is my resolve."
Nan Wuzui rubbed his temples, his mind flashing back to the time he decided to practice the path of the Martial Immortal. He had secluded himself for eighty years before he finally made the decision to abandon his cultivation.
The agony of that process, the struggle within his heart, he remembered as if it were yesterday.
Nan Wuzui knew very well that the stronger one’s power, the more acutely they understood the hardships they had come through.
Giving up everything to start anew, to embark on another path with an uncertain future, was incredibly difficult...
Now, Nan Wuzui seriously doubted whether the rabbit in front of him was truly determined, or if he was just born without a brain.
However, Qin Shou had already demonstrated his resolve, and Nan Wuzui had previously spoken his word. In the end, he had no choice but to reluctantly accept this disciple, who might just be a fool.
After passing over the tea for the disciples’ ceremony, Qin Shou officially became Nan Wuzui’s one and only key disciple!
After Nan Wuzui set down his teacup, he asked uneasily, "Do you really have a Saint as a master?"
Qin Shou nodded vigorously and said, "Yes, it’s the Bodhi Patriarch."
Nan Wuzui nodded then, after a while, asked, "And who is that?"
Only then did Qin Shou remember that Nan Wuzui had been in this world for a very long time, and at that time, Zhunti Daoist might not have become the Bodhi Patriarch yet.
At the same time, Qin Shou was also a bit troubled—after all, with the Bodhi Patriarch rebelling, as an Official God of Heavenly Court, on which side should he stand? Such a headache...
"Are you two done talking? If so, can I come in?" Fat Cat’s voice came from the front door.
Qin Shou shouted, "Can’t you come in by yourself?"
Fat Cat said, "I don’t dare to move."
Confused, Qin Shou opened the door and saw a troop of cavalry staring straight at Fat Cat!
Fat Cat slipped into the yard in a flash, patting his chest and said, "Damn, that scared the hell out of me..."
Qin Shou patted Fat Cat and said, "Look at you, my master is here, what are you afraid of? If they dare to touch you, my master will beat up their Overlord again."
Fat Cat looked stunned and asked, "Master? You guys?"
Fat Cat glanced at Qin Shou and then at Nan Wuzui.
Qin Shou proudly lifted his head to acknowledge it, while Nan Wuzui kept his head down, looking like you’ve got it all wrong.
"Rabbit, for the last time I’m asking you, are you really planning to learn the way of the Martial Immortal? Once you embark on this path, there’s no turning back," Nan Wuzui asked.
Qin Shou nonchalantly said, "My cultivation base is already ruined; do you think I’m just kidding around? Besides, I never found eating and shitting to be that hard. So, when do we start?"
Nan Wuzui was taken aback, "Eating, shitting?"
Qin Shou let out an of-course noise, leaving Nan Wuzui completely speechless.
Nonetheless, Nan Wuzui called Qin Shou into the house and whispered something in his ear.
After he finished speaking, Qin Shou said with a stunned look, "Is it really that simple?"
Nan Wuzui spread his hands and said, "How complicated can it be? There’s no complete cultivation system for Martial Immortals yet; it’s merely a direction for cultivation. To put it bluntly, it’s like a layer of paper you can see through once you get the idea. But how many people have the courage, the guts, and the luck? I got to where I am today, half by luck and half by reckless trials."
With that, Nan Wuzui said with a smile, "Having any regrets now?"
Qin Shou smacked his lips and said, "I hadn’t thought it would be so simple!"
The smile on Nan Wuzui’s face froze, and then he patted Qin Shou, saying, "Though there seems to be something wrong with your brain, no matter what, you are my first disciple and a friend of an old acquaintance. So, I can only say, as long as you’re happy, that’s good."
Of course, Qin Shou wasn’t a fool and understood the disdain in Nan Wuzui’s words.
But he didn’t feel like explaining anything. Qin Shou simply sat down on the ground, and the next moment, he began the visualization method of the Cultivation Techniques he had learned. Right after, he entered a state of enlightenment, and it was right next to the great path chain!
Nan Wuzui was originally planning to kick the rabbit out, but in the mere moment, it took to turn his head, he was stunned!
This seemingly brainless disciple had actually entered the state of enlightenment so suddenly!
It was utterly inconceivable!
Suddenly, Nan Wuzui realized that he may have stumbled upon a treasure!
Regardless of what Nan Wuzui was thinking, at this moment, Qin Shou had only one thought on his mind—eat!
So Qin Shou, without considering the consequences, grabbed onto a great path chain nearby, mounted it, and started to gnaw!
Having experienced feasting on the Dao a few times before, Qin Shou was now an expert. Clinging tightly to the great path chain with his limbs, his mouth plowed through like a tiller, eating who knows how many great path runes in one go!
And this was just the beginning. When the great path chain began to retaliate and shake, Qin Shou laughed out loud, opened his mouth wide, and swallowed!
